Compensation Amounts?

Of course, the amount of money you receive for your child as compensation depends mainly on the extent of his injuries. Your solicitor will get professional educational and medical reports so that they can fully understand the impact the injuries will have on your child, to make sure that when the settlement is paid, he will get the compensation he deserves.

Since, it is very difficult to determine exactly how well, and when children will recover completely from their injuries, especially if these are serious, children’s claims can take a long time.

Depending on the extent of your child’s injuries, your claim could cover:

  • Payment for fast and maximum recovery for your child at a private hospital
  • Help with staying up to date with his studies if he has been away from school or college for a long time
  • Your loss of earnings, in the event that you have to care for your child at home, especially if he is normally capable of looking after himself
  • Since the claim will show that your child suffered pain and stress due to the accident, the money could go into a trust fund or other account to help him in future years.
